Speed up site clearance for North-South Expressway construction
(Baonghean.vn) - That was the direction of comrade Le Hong Vinh - Member of the Provincial Party Committee, Permanent Vice Chairman of the Provincial People's Committee at the meeting to listen to and give opinions on the implementation of site clearance for the North-South Expressway project through Nghe An province on the afternoon of August 21.
Many resettlement areas serving land clearance are behind schedule.
On the afternoon of August 21, comrade Le Hong Vinh - Member of the Provincial Party Committee, Permanent Vice Chairman of the Provincial People's Committee and the provincial working delegation inspected the quality and progress of resettlement areas, site clearance work, and relocation of technical infrastructure works serving the site clearance of the North-South Expressway project through Nghe An.
The delegation inspected the resettlement areas of Dien Phu and Dien Loi communes (Dien Chau), Quynh Tan commune resettlement area (Quynh Luu) and Quynh Trang commune resettlement area (Hoang Mai town). Currently, the progress of implementation in the resettlement areas is behind schedule.

Dien Loi Commune Resettlement Area (Dien Chau) signed a contract with a construction contractor in August 2020, has completed 2.1/5.2 billion VND, reaching 40% of the contract value; currently implementing ground leveling work, expected to be handed over on November 15, 2020.
Dien Phu 1 resettlement area (Dien Chau), signed a contract with a construction contractor in August 2020, has completed 0.3/1.5 billion VND, reaching 20% of the contract value; currently implementing ground leveling work, expected handover date is November 1, 2020.

Checking at Quynh Tan Resettlement Area (Quynh Luu) started construction in May 2020, 8.7/10.95 billion VND has been constructed, reaching 80% of the contract value. Leveling and basic ditch construction have been completed; concrete is being poured on the roadbed and electric pole foundation. Expected handover date is September 10, 2020.

At the resettlement area of Quynh Trang commune (Hoang Mai town), construction has just started on August 14, 2020, 0.15/7.6 billion VND has been constructed, reaching 2% of the contract value. Currently leveling the ground. The infrastructure construction progress is expected to be completed before October 15, 2020.

Concluding the meeting, comrade Le Hong Vinh acknowledged the efforts of localities and departments in supporting, resettling and clearing the land. At the same time, he affirmed that site clearance is one of the most important steps in implementing the project, contributing to completing the project on schedule.

Accordingly, it is recommended that relevant parties review the problems, complete the proposed documents, especially pay attention to burying power cables, and handle problems in moving high-voltage power lines. Districts need to complete the inventory of land and crops to approve compensation by early September 2020. By September 30, 2020, 60% of the land acquisition work on the entire route must be achieved. It is recommended that agencies, sectors and localities continue to closely coordinate to ensure the project's progress.
The North-South Expressway project through Nghe An province is about 87.84 km long, including two projects Nghi Son - Dien Chau and Dien Chau - Bai Vot, passing through Hoang Mai town and the districts: Quynh Luu, Yen Thanh, Dien Chau, Nghi Loc and Hung Nguyen.
The number of resettled households that must move in Nghe An to serve the construction of the North-South Expressway is 606 households. Of which: Hoang Mai Town has 148 households, Quynh Luu has 44 households, Dien Chau has 119 households, Yen Thanh has 33 households, Nghi Loc has 51 households, Hung Nguyen has 211 households.
